Dorothy Lucille (Doan) Roby, age 84 of Elwood, died Friday, June 29, 2012 surrounded by her family at Kindred Specialty Hospital in Indianapolis following an extended illness. She was born April 7, 1928 in Elwood, the daughter of Cecil and Minnie J. (Fetz) Doan. She attended Elwood High School. Dorothy married Paul LeRoy Roby on April 15, 1945. She was a homemaker most of her life. She was a former member of the First Baptist Church in Elwood; the Women's International Bowling Congress; Lady Elks; and the Ladies Association of the Pipe Creek Township Volunteer Fire Department. Dorothy was talented in gardening, sewing, making dolls, cooking, and most crafts. She took professional dance lessons for some time, and therefore, "Dancing With the Stars" was her favorite television show. She and her husband spent many vacations traveling and camping. She had so much pride for her grandchildren, and babysitting for them was the greatest joy in her life. Dorothy loved cooking and trying new recipes, and she used her children and grandchildren as "guinea pigs" to test her new recipes. She was the Roby family's version of "Paula Dean". She will be sadly missed by her family and her beloved cocker spaniel, Lacy.
